13 page Flash story "Crime Goes Crazy"

Characters The Flash [Jay Garrick]; Joan Williams
Synopsis As part of an initiation ceremony for Joan, the Flash must convince the authorities that he is insane and be committed to an institution. Unfortunately for the Flash, the warden is a crook and Joan blows the Scarlet Speedster's cover.
Genre superhero
Script Gardner F. Fox
Pencils Hal Sharp
Inks Hal Sharp

9 page Hawkman story "Three Little Jewel Chests"

Characters The Hawkman [Carter Hall]; V: Chance
Synopsis The Hawk is trapped by a man named Chance who gives the Feathered Fury the opportunity to choose his fate: freedom, slavery or death!
Genre superhero
Script Gardner F. Fox
Pencils Sheldon Moldoff
Inks Sheldon Moldoff
